Understanding UPVC Doors
Before diving into emergency repairs, it's necessary to understand what makes UPVC doors special.
Advantages of UPVC Doors
| Benefit | Description |
|---|---|
| Resilience | UPVC doors are resistant to weather and will not warp or rot. |
| Energy Efficiency | They offer excellent thermal insulation, minimizing energy costs. |
| Security | Numerous UPVC doors feature high-security locking systems. |
| Low Maintenance | Regular cleansing is typically all that is required. |
Common Problems with UPVC Doors
Even with their robust design, UPVC doors can deal with numerous issues that may need emergency repair. Here's a list of common problems:
| Problem | Signs |
|---|---|
| Misaligned Door | Difficulty opening or closing the door |
| Broken Lock | Not able to lock/unlock the door |
| Harmed Frame | Visible cracks or warping |
| Sticking Door | Door binds versus the frame |
| Weather Stripping Issues | Drafts or moisture entering the home |
Emergency Repairs
Attending to Misalignment
Misaligned UPVC doors can cause additional problems if not dealt with promptly. The first step in repair is identifying the alignment issue.
- Examine Hinges: Ensure that the hinges are tight and not damaged.
- Adjust Hinges: Depending on the problem, you might need to raise or reduce the door by adjusting the hinge screws.
- Use a Level: A level can assist determine if the door is sitting straight.
Handling Broken Locks
A broken lock can compromise your security. Here's how to tackle it:
- Assess the Damage: Determine if the lock is jammed or completely broken.
- Get rid of the Lock: If necessary, remove the lock mechanism.
- Change or Repair: Depending on the intensity, either repair the lock or change it with a brand-new one.
Fixing a Damaged Frame
A broken frame can cause extra problems like misalignment or security breaches.
- Check the Frame: Look for fractures, warps, or noticeable damage.
- Use Frame Sealant: For small cracks, using a sealant can help.
- Replace Sections: In serious cases, a frame replacement may be needed.
Solving Sticking Doors
Sticking doors can be exceptionally frustrating. Here's a quick fix:
- Identify the Sticking Point: Open and close the door to find where it sticks.
- Sand Down Affected Areas: Use sandpaper to gently smooth out any rough edges or sticking points.
- Lube Hinges: Adding lube to the hinges can likewise help improve functionality.
Weather Stripping Issues
Weather condition removing is vital for energy efficiency and comfort.
- Check for Wear: Inspect the weather strip for any signs of damage.
- Replace: If the weather strip is damaged, change it with a brand-new piece, guaranteeing it fits comfortably.
Preventive Measures
Taking proactive actions can decrease the need for emergency repairs. Here are some preventive measures to consider:
- Regular Maintenance: Schedule regular checks of your UPVC door for signs of wear or damage.
- Lube Moving Parts: Regularly lube hinges and locks to prevent sticking or breaking.
- Keep Door Clean: Wipe down the door and frame to prevent mold and dirt buildup.
- Weatherproofing: Regularly inspect and replace weather stripping as needed.
